Young Ipswich Town striker Jack Marriott will be staying at Skrill Premier side Woking after extending his loan deal with the Cards.
The highly-rated teenager has scored four goals in four games since moving to the Surrey club and has helped his temporary emplyers to three wins from the last four games.
The youngster will stay with Woking until January 2, although Town have a 24-hour recall clause in place.
